Made by Ormonde Private Cellars, this is a blend of Shiraz with around 7% Cabernet, grown on the granitic Darling Hills region of South Africa's Western Cape. The wine is matured for 11 months in new & old oak barrels. A backbone of wild red & black berries, with characteristic hints of cloves & other sweet spices. The tannins are weighty & abundant yet soft & ripe in texture. The winery suggests serving with pork fillet on a bed of rocket dressed with olive oil, raspberries & pecorino.
